Types or Variations

come in a variety of formats to cater to players with distinct preferences:

  • Sit-N-Go (SNG) tournaments : A single table is formed for the duration of each event.
  • Multi-table tournaments (MTT) : Players start at separate tables, and winners are promoted through the rounds until only one player remains.
  • Head-to-Head (H2H) : Two players compete in a best-of series to be declared the winner.

Real Money vs Free Play Differences

Key differences between playing for real money versus free play modes include:

  1. Monetary Impact : Winnings or losses affect player’s actual bankroll when betting with real cash.
  2. Tournament Rules : Real money events often have stricter rules, such as minimum buy-ins and time limits.
